Smile I made the switch this month

I struggled with the side effects of Avonex for 9 years. Though the symptoms got slightly better over the years, they never went away. When i think back on all those lost days over the years, it irritates me i didn't act sooner. I trusted my Doctors' suggestion to go with the weekly shot, but after gradual and constant worsening of my condition and episodes over the years, i'd had enough.

I switched to copaxone this month and have all its normal side effects, stinging at injection site, and a raised "whelp" for about a day - but thats it. No "flu-like" symptoms or the other horrors i experienced on Avonex. I can't say Copaxone is the best thing ever quite yet, but i sure don't miss the sick days. I took an injection sunday morning and ran a 5k with my grandsons an hour later! If this works its truly a Godsend...
